HomeMy WebLinkAboutREP FC 102 2018/04/10 (2016-2018) REPORT OF THE COMMITTEE ON FINANCE DATE: April 10, 2018 Re: Comm. No. 843/Res. No. 556-18 PLACE: Council Chambers Hilo, Hawai`i TIME: 10:49 a.m. Council Chair and Members Hawai`i County Council Hilo, Hawai`i 96720 Your Committee on Finance, to which was referred Resolution No. 556-18, reports as follows: Resolution 556-18, transmitted by Finance Director Deanna Sako, via Communication No. 843 dated March 21, 2018, authorizes the Office of the Mayor to enter into an agreement with the United States Department of the Army, pursuant to Hawai`i Revised Statutes Section 46-7, for the County of Hawai`i to share costs for a Waiakea-Palai Flood Risk Management Feasibility Study. This resolution authorizes the Mayor to enter into an agreement that would replace the existing study with a new study to be funded under the Continuing Authorities Program with no additional funding required for the current fiscal year. • Council Member Aaron Chung stated he is in favor of this resolution but has rarely come across an open-ended resolution where the County is sharing costs. Allan Simeon, Acting Director of Public Works, explained that Public Works has an agreement with the Army Corps of Engineers (Army Corp) for the feasibility phase study which is comparable to an environmental and planning stage similar to Continuing Authorities Program (CAP)projects. The Army Corp and the County have agreed that the Army Corp would do this study to determine alternatives that reduce risks and increase life safety within watershed areas. Going back to 2002, the total cost is about $3 million of which fifty percent has already been paid by the County for both the Palai Stream Study and the Waiakea Study. Mr. Simeon stated that in 2012, when an amendment was done for the Palai and Waiakea projects, it was dealt with collectively instead of separately. Mr. Simeon stated he spoke with the Army Corp and they are not expecting any more money from the County for this phase of the project. He also commented that after this phase is completed, it will be at the design and implementation stage, at which time it will require another agreement to proceed into the design stage.
